Transaction 16eb471abbed36f8cd25a4e757011219ba666fb9171dbaa79b7b5d25a2f502c4
4 Input
1 Outputs
- 16eb471abbed36f8cd25a4e757011219ba666fb9171dbaa79b7b5d25a2f502c4:0
value 337829
address 112ht2afuq7CNmbAVQCvxWNPVdTFMYq2Hp